[PATCH 02/13] iommu/vt-d: Use dev_iommu_priv_get/set()

2020-06-25 Thread Joerg Roedel
From: Joerg Roedel 

Remove the use of dev->archdata.iommu and use the private per-device
pointer provided by IOMMU core code instead.

Signed-off-by: Joerg Roedel 
---
 .../gpu/drm/i915/selftests/mock_gem_device.c   | 10 --
 drivers/iommu/intel/iommu.c| 18 +-
 2 files changed, 17 insertions(+), 11 deletions(-)
